xxdita

There seems to be a few different types of dependencies, for each new building, in order for everything to work the way it's supposed to.
You need the original model file, which is the actual building. With that, you'll need all of the proper textures to be able to see it the way it's meant to be. Most of these are now in Mega Texture Packs, easily available on the LEX now.
Once that is done, you have to have the lot file, which leads to more dependencies for props, custom queries, and of course CAM properties for these CAMelots. So now you may need more texture packs, a Prop MegaPack or two, the CAM essentials for the queries. Without the props, you won't see the trees that should be there, or the cars parked in front, or whatever else the lotters have worked so hard on creating.
Don't forget to get the Cleanitol program, so you can get rid of unnecessary files from the original model (like the original, dull, bland lot). If you leave these in, the buildings may, or may not grow as Stage 8's, using their original capacities, which can really screw things up.
And by the time you've gotten ALL of that, you're going to need DatPacker, to cram it all into just a handful of files, instead of the now hundreds you've just installed.
And if you want only certain buildings to grow in certain cities, then you'll need to get the PlugIns Manager.
Always read the read-me's, and keep them somewhere around, just in case there's still something missing.
And if you run into any problems, there's bound to be somebody around here that can help.

RippleJet

Quote from: AWatkins on December 02, 2007, 09:48:13 PM
Is there a single installer in the works with all the necessary files and such?  The developer in me just doesn't want to do repetitive tasks without automating them.  If there isn't an installer in the works, I can take a stab at creating one.  Are there any licensing or any other reasons to not package all this stuff up into a single install?

A single installer for all available CAMeLots and their dependencies would simply be far too big for a download.
And, yes, there are licensing reasons. You would have to ask each individual batter and lotter for permission.

The only feasible way of distributing them in a single installer is a dvd. And that is actually being considered... ::)
